Today we sit down with Dani Binnington, a breast cancer survivor who’s on a mission to support women navigating cancer treatment and menopause. Dani shares her journey from diagnosis at 33 to being pushed into surgical menopause at 39 and all the challenges along the way, including the lack of support for people whose life-saving cancer treatment puts them into an early menopause. 

This led Dani to create the Menopause and Cancer community and podcast, as well as online support groups, workshops, and programs with world-leading menopause specialists and experts, to help women regain health and wellness after cancer.

Dani’s approach is both practical and positive. Regardless of the nature of your struggle, Dani will give you hope and remind you of the power and agency we each hold.

In this episode, you’ll learn:

  • The importance of education and advocacy for women dealing with menopause.
  • How community and connection can provide relief and support for women navigating menopause after cancer.
  • A holistic approach to physical and mental health, including lifestyle changes, therapies, and alternative remedies.
  • Navigating the conflicting medical advice, and how to find the right support team.
  • The range of options available, both medical and alternative therapies.
